Greek Salad with Grilled Steak

You’ve always known what’s missing from Greek salad: steak, of course. Just proves again that if you want something done right, you have to do it yourself.
Ready in: 27 mins
Ingredients
Serves: 2- 1 boneless sirloin steak
- 1 tablespoon steak sauce
- 2 tablespoons butter
- 1 1 /2 cups sliced mushrooms
- 1 tablespoon sherry or chicken broth
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- 4 cups torn mixed salad greens
- 10 cherry tomatoes, halved
- 2/3 cup thinly sliced cucumber
- 10 pitted Greek olives
- 1/4 cup finely chopped red onion
- 1/2 cup crumbled feta cheese
- 1/4 cup balsamic vinaigrette
Preparation method
Prep: 15 mins | Cook: 12 mins1. Preheat grill to Medium. Coat steak with steak sauce and marinate while grill comes to temperature.
2. Melt butter in skillet over medium heat and add mushrooms. Cook, stirring, for about 10 minutes until mushrooms begin to turn brown, then add sherry, salt and pepper. Continue to cook until liquid evaporates. Remove from heat.
3. Place steak on grill and cook for about 6 minutes on each side. Remove from heat and let sit while you compose the salads.
4. Distribute greens on two plates. Cover with tomatoes, cucumber, olives, onion, and some of the browned mushrooms. Slice steak and top salads with steak. Pour vinaigrette over salads, then sprinkle with cheese.
